Output 3c580f132283b6dd9b45c114bd45257530c4b95f697680d2f5c2dc2b734082f4:1

value
21223252
script pubkey
OP_0 OP_PUSHBYTES_20 32e7d0fe279c132d742eef70b15e9a0c11d78ed8
address
bc1qxtnapl38nsfj6apwaactzh56psga0rkc5ykm24
transaction
3c580f132283b6dd9b45c114bd45257530c4b95f697680d2f5c2dc2b734082f4
spent
true